Car insurance is an important aspect of owning a car. Not only is it required by law in most states, but it also provides financial protection in case of an accident or theft. However, car insurance can be costly, and it can be difficult to know what type of coverage you need. That’s where car insurance quotes come in.
A car insurance quote is an estimate of how much you’ll pay for car insurance. It takes into account various factors such as your age, gender, driving history, the type of car you own, and where you live. Insurance companies use this information to determine your risk level and calculate a premium that reflects that risk.
Getting car insurance quotes is easy. You can start by visiting the websites of various insurance companies and filling out their online quote forms. You’ll need to provide information about yourself and your car, and the form will generate a quote based on that information. You can also call insurance companies directly and ask for a quote over the phone.
When you’re comparing car insurance quotes, it’s important to look beyond the price. While a lower premium might be attractive, it might also mean that you’re getting less coverage or a higher deductible. Make sure you understand what each policy includes and compare the coverage levels and deductibles across quotes to make an informed decision.
Another factor to consider is the reputation of the insurance company. Look for reviews online and ask friends and family for recommendations. You want to choose a company that has a good track record of paying claims and providing excellent customer service.
It’s also worth considering bundling your car insurance with other types of insurance, such as homeowners or renters insurance. Many insurance companies offer discounts for bundling, which can save you money in the long run.
